Default What does the trunk solenoid look like?

Greets! I just got a 95 bonny SE and love it! BUT, it don't have the trunk pop on the door and I want to get a remote starter with trunk pop, and I talked to some individuals and they said I would have to get a solenoid for the trunk, but they never looked inside and to me it looks like there is one there.. But I really don't know what i'm looking for.. Any help would be greatly appreciated on that..

Also, how hard is it to install a remote starter for one of these bad boys?

You have the majority of the truck lock, but not the motorized actuator. Hit up a JY and grab one off nearly any Bonneville. It'll have one additional piece yours does not. Also grab the wiring connector if you intend to add it in.
